There's a free version that provides some basic configuration for you and a
paid version that provides more advanced configuration. It essentially
places a easy front end on the various spots in Vista (or XP) that you use
to configure the network. Nothing you can't do yourself, just sort of "puts
in under one hood"

Run the network setup wizard on each machine. Check that both computers have
the same "workgroup". Check the workgroup by right clicking "my computer"
and select properties.
